Licensing and Regulation

One of the foremost indicators of a reliable betting site is its licensing status. Trusted betting sites are licensed by recognized authorities, which ensures they adhere to strict standards of operation. Common licensing bodies include the UK Gambling Commission, Malta Gaming Authority, and the New Jersey Division of Gaming Enforcement. These entities monitor the betting operators to ensure they operate fairly and transparently.

Examples of Reputable Licensing Bodies

Licensing Body Location Notable Operators
UK Gambling Commission United Kingdom Bet365, William Hill
Malta Gaming Authority Malta Betfair, Unibet
Kahnawake Gaming Commission Canada Intertops, BetOnline

Payment Methods and Security

Trusted betting sites offer a variety of secure payment methods for deposits and withdrawals. Look for platforms that support well-known payment processors such as PayPal, credit cards, and cryptocurrencies. Security features like SSL encryption and two-factor authentication further enhance the safety of transactions, ensuring that your financial data is kept safe from potential breaches.

How to Spot a Potentially Untrustworthy Betting Site

While many betting sites are reputable, some may not be so trustworthy. Here are some red flags to watch out for:

Lack of Licensing Information

A betting site that does not clearly display its licensing information may be operating illegally. Always verify the licensing status before creating an account.

Poor Website Design and Functionality

Unprofessional website design can be a sign of a less trustworthy operation. If a site is difficult to navigate or has broken links, these issues may reflect poorly on its reliability.

Negative User Reviews

Pay attention to user reviews. If numerous users report issues with payouts, fairness, or customer service, it’s best to steer clear of that platform.

Unbelievably High Bonuses

While attractive bonuses can be enticing, excessively high promotional offers often come with stringent wagering requirements, making them difficult to redeem. Always read the fine print.
